Materials

A mattress is a piece of furniture that is used to cushion and support the body while sleeping. You can select from a variety of materials and each one has its own distinct characteristics that will suit your preferences.

The most crucial factors that a mattress should have are its size, firmness and durability. Each of these factors can influence how the mattress performs over the course of time. It is best single mattress uk to choose a high-quality model that is suited to your requirements.

There are a myriad of materials that can be used when making mattress. Each of these has its own unique properties that influence how the mattress performs over time.

Memory foam Memory foam is a well-liked option for mattresses. It is a good fit for the body to ease pressure and improve spinal alignment. The gel-infused material can also aid in reducing heat buildup which is the reason it's becoming more popular.

Latex: Natural and synthetic latex is usually used to create a mattress' comfort layer. Dunlop and Talalay latex are the most well-known kinds, although some manufacturers mix their own blends for a more personalized feel.

Linen: Bast fibers derived from flax stems are a well-known natural material that is found in high-end mattresses. It is a strong, eco-friendly material that provides a comfortable and soft sleeping surface.

Viscose: Derived from wood pulp Viscose is a soft and durable fabric that can last for a long time, without fading. It's breathable, which means it can help to keep the mattress cool during the night.

Other materials that are often used to create a mattress include wooden coils, steel coils, and coir, which is coconut husk fiber that has been soaked in liquid latex , then cured. They are bouncy and comfortable mattress that's ideal for back, side and stomach sleepers.
